PSG at a standstill, Rennes, Lorient and Lille, masters of the derbies

Who will stop FC Lorient? The astonishing team of Régis Le Bris chained a sixth consecutive victory in L1, this time against its neighbor Brest, with a double from Terem Moffi (24e53e). Either the 7e et 8e goals this season from the Nigerian, who joins Parisian stars Kylian Mbappé and Neymar (8 goals) at the top of the scoring charts.

Here are the second Merlus (25 pts), only one length behind the leader PSG (26 pts), slowed down on Saturday evening in Reims (0-0), and two points ahead of Marseille (3e, 23 pts), which conceded its first defeat in this Ligue 1 on Saturday against Ajaccio (2-1). The two teams were hardly reassured before their respective C1 matches against Benfica Lisbon and Sporting Portugal.

As for Stade Rennais, it smashed its neighbor Nantes (19e of L1) in the other Breton derby, thanks to Amine Gouiri (26e), Martin Terrier (80e) and a clear shot from Désiré Doué (84e), even if Joe Rodon was excluded at the end of the match (88e). Bruno Genesio’s team is sixth (18 pts) before challenging Lyon next weekend (9e14 pts), who ousted his coach Peter Bosz on Sunday to replace him with Laurent Blanc, former coach of the Blues looking for a rebound.

Losc revived by beating Lens (1-0) and putting an end to the long series of invincibility of its great rival in the 116e Northern derby, at the end of the 10e L1 day. The Lille, who had lost the three derbies last season against the Lensois, set the record straight and stopped their enemy who remained on 17 games without defeat in the league. They go back to seventh place with 16 units on the clock, five lengths from the Artésiens.

Tied in the lead between Real Madrid and Barça before the clasico

One week away from a clasico at the top, Pedri carried FC Barcelona against Celta Vigo (1-0) on Sunday for the 8e day of La Liga, and puts Barça at the top of the standings in goal average ahead of Real Madrid (22 pts), winner 1-0 at Getafe on Saturday.

The Catalans took the lead early at Camp Nou thanks to a goal from their young midfielder (19), who took advantage of a rough clearance from Unai Nunez to push the ball into the empty net (17e), then withstood the many strikes of the Celta players at the end of the game, thanks to an impassable Marc-André ter Stegen.

Thanks to a great Angel Correa and an in-form Antoine Griezmann, Atlético Madrid struggled to beat Girona 2-1. It didn’t take long for the French “Little Prince” to show himself: from the 5e minute, Griezmann placed an offering at the far post on the foot of Angel Correa, who only had to push the ball into the cages to open the scoring. The Argentinian doubled the lead after returning from the locker room (48e) by intercepting a raise from Girona goalkeeper Juan Carlos.


For Griezmann, it is also a small rebirth: holder for the second game in a row, the French international had not been decisive in club for a month (a goal on September 7 during the 2-1 victory against Porto in C1). After a start to the season disrupted by the negotiations around the conditions of his loan to Atlético, which pushed his coach Diego Simeone to only play him for half an hour per game, “Grizou” proved to the Rojiblancos what he can bring as holder. He should also regain this status on a regular basis: the Spanish press has announced that an agreement has finally been reached between Atletico and Barça.

Union Berlin, alone in the lead

Union Berlin took the lead in the German Championship on their own thanks to their victory over Stuttgart (1-0) and Freiburg’s draw a little earlier against Hertha Berlin (2-2).

Union Berlin recovered well after their defeat in Frankfurt (2-0) the previous day. This sixth victory of the season (plus two draws and a defeat) allows the team of Swiss Urs Fischer to have a two-point lead over Friborg (5 v, 3 D, 1 D), and four over Bayern Munich ( 3e) and Dortmund (4e) who drew (2-2) on Saturday in the Ruhr during the “Klassiker”

AC Milan is reassured, Naples takes the lead

Naples stumbled on the Cremonese for a long time before knocking out the promoted at the end of the match (4-1) to regain the lead of Serie A alone by taking advantage of the points abandoned by Atalanta Bergamo (2nd) in Udine (2-2 ), Sunday during the 9th day. Still undefeated with seven wins and two draws, with the best attack in Serie A (22 goals) as in the Champions League (13 goals), Naples is the only leader with two points ahead of Atalanta and three over Udinese and AC Milan.

In Udine, Atalanta thought they had done the hardest part after Ademola Lookman’s two goals (36e) and Luis Muriel (56e on penalty), for the 300th match on the bench of his coach Gian Piero Gasperini. But the best defense in the championship gave way to the final revolt of Udinese. The Frioul players, who came from six consecutive victories, came back on a free kick from Gerard Deulofeu (67e) and a header from Nehuen Perez (78e).

AC Milan quickly regained morale after its slap against Chelsea (3-0) in the Champions League by logically dominating Juventus (2-0). The all-terrain pressing of the Rossoneri, with the returning captain Théo Hernandez, recovered from his injury which had deprived him of the matches of the Blues in September, sent Juve back to their limits, in the absence of Angel Di Maria, suspended.

The “Old Lady” (8e) is overtaken in the standings by Inter Milan (7th), victorious in Sassuolo (2-1) thanks to a double from Edin Dzeko.

Premier League: Haaland still inhuman, Arsenal still in the lead

By taking advantage of Liverpool’s defensive mistakes, Arsenal took over the lead of the Premier League from Manchester City on the 10th day and beat a new rival, a week after Tottenham (3-1).

With 24 points, the Gunners are back in front of the defending champions for a length, while Liverpool, with ten points in eight games, one less than Arsenal, already seems irremediably left behind in the title race.

Behind the Gunners, Pep Guardiola’s men had yet again made the powder speak: Manchester City crushed Southampton (4-0) and again saw their magic Haaland-Foden duo be decisive.

In third place on the podium, Tottenham reassured themselves with a victory at Brighton (1-0) while Chelsea (4e) confirmed his return to form by easily beating Wolverhampton (3-0).
